CNN's Ratings Crash and Burn, Along With Its Credibility as a "News" Organization

It's not time to panic.

March was the time to panic. Now is the time for hanging yourself in the garage.


CNN is suffering a credibility crisis as viewership for the once-proud network continues to crater with no apparent plan in place to fix things anytime soon, according to media watchdogs and insiders.

CNN's audience shriveled in the second quarter of 2019, averaging only 541,000 total viewers, less than half Fox News Channel’s 1.3 million average. But CNN struggled even more during the primetime hours of 8-11 p.m. ET, finishing as the fifteenth most-watched network on basic cable behind networks such as TLC, Investigation Discovery and the Hallmark Channel. CNN averaged a dismal 761,000 primetime viewers while FNC averaged 2.4 million.


The Hill media guru Joe Concha told Fox News that CNN's freefall may not be slowing...

CNN started off the third quarter with "the network’s lowest average since 2015" when it comes to primetime viewers among the key demographic of adults age 25-54, according to TVNewser....

"You know the answer," a longtime CNN employee said when asked if staffers are panicked about the ratings decay before declining further comment.

...

"The people that are concerned -- it's certainly not the anchors who have lucrative contracts -- it's the people among the lower levels, such as producers and show bookers," the employee said.
